    Here is my story,

    Im a mature student and soon I will have a four year degree in social work which Im doing in Trinity. I qualify in May. I will have a degree in social sceince and and a qualification to work as a social worker.

    I also have a Fetac Level 5 in Social Studies and a Fetac Level 5 in a Liberal Arts Course.

    I want to get a social care qualification but would not like to do another three or four years.

    My question is, can I do a top up with my current qualifications to get a social care qualification without haing to do another 3 or 4 years ? What do I need to do to get a social care qualification ?

    To be honest the best thing to do might be to speak to the colleges running Social Care degrees. Its likely given that you will have the SW degree that you would qualify for advanced entry to an undergrad degree or that you may be eligible for a post grad in Social Care. But ideally speak directly to the schools of social care in the colleges.
